HarborOne Bancorp Inc. (NASDAQ:HONE) operates within the community banking sector, serving both individual and commercial clients through a broad range of financial products. The company functions primarily through HarborOne Bank, offering deposit accounts, residential and commercial mortgage products, consumer loans, and specialized services to municipalities and small-to-midsize businesses.

Its business model centers on relationship-based banking, with an emphasis on local market engagement and responsive financial solutions. This regional focus enables HarborOne to tailor its offerings based on community-specific needs, fostering customer loyalty and service continuity.

Institutional Movements and Strategic Adjustments

Recent filings show that Geode Capital Management LLC made a minor reduction in its holdings, signaling a recalibration in line with active portfolio oversight. Despite this adjustment, the firm remains one of the significant shareholders of the company.

At the same time, other institutional participants have increased their exposure. US Bancorp DE substantially raised its stake, and Quantbot Technologies LP also added to its position. These shifts suggest varied strategies among financial institutions responding to HarborOne’s performance, market conditions, or sector positioning.

Such movements, disclosed in quarterly filings, are typical of the ongoing evaluation and rebalancing efforts seen in institutionally managed portfolios.
